Account takeover via loose MD5 hash comparison

Published Nov 4, 2025 · Updated Nov 4, 2025

Authentication bypass in MantisBT before 2.27.2 allows remote attackers to access a victim's account through the web login. The auth_does_password_match function uses PHP's loose equality operator to compare an attacker-supplied password hash with the stored MD5 hash, so scientific-notation hashes that both evaluate to zero compare equal. The instance must use MD5 login, the attacker must know the username, and both hashes must evaluate to zero; exploitation grants access to the victim's account.
